Jamshedpur East Assembly Election Result 2005

Jharkhand · Vidhan Sabha (State Assembly) Election 2005

Raghubar Das of Bharatiya Janata Party won the Jamshedpur East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ency in Jharkhand in the 2005 state assembly election, securing 65,116 votes (53.00% vote share). The runner-up was Ramashray Prasad (Indian National Congress) with 46,718 votes.

A total of 17 candidates contested this assembly seat. State Assembly elections elect Members of the Legislative Assembly (MLAs) using India's First-Past-The-Post (FPTP) system, and the party or alliance winning a majority of seats forms the state government. Position Candidate Name Votes Votes% Party
1 Raghubar Das 65116 53.00% Bharatiya Janata Party
2 Ramashray Prasad 46718 38.00% Indian National Congress
3 Indrajit Singh Kalra 2867 2.30% Rashtriya Janata Dal
4 E. Shashi Kumar 1547 1.30% Samajwadi Party
5 Tarkeshwar Tiwary 1034 0.80% Lok Jan Shakti Party
6 Shiv Prasann Pandey 991 0.80% Independent
7 Alpana Bose 908 0.70% Jharkhand People's Party
8 Ataullah Khan 659 0.50% Bahujan Samaj Party
9 Dina Nath Pandey 516 0.40% Shiv Sena
10 Shrimati Shashi Thakur 453 0.40% Independent
11 Keshaw Prasad Singh 451 0.40% All India Forward Bloc
12 Ganesh Prasad 386 0.30% Independent
13 Subodh Lohar 322 0.30% Jharkhand Party (NOREN)
14 Sameer Kr. Sharma 287 0.20% Rashtriya Lok Dal
15 Dharam Chandra Poddar 248 0.20% Akhil Bharat Hindu Mahasabha
16 Ramanand Singh 224 0.20% Jharkhand Vananchal Congress
17 Deoki Sharan Tiwary 220 0.20% National Loktantrik Party
